"viewmybids.pl bug"
 
   Richard,
Deluxe 4 auction (a couple of months old)


Been testing some features and noticed that...

1-a bidder bids on an auction item...

2-another bidder bids but with a high proxy, and wins the bid...

3-the old bidder comes back and makes another bid, but below the last bidder proxy..

4- the confirmation page says you are not the high bidder, beat by a proxy bid.

5- the old bidder can click on View My Bids to see the list..

The problem I found is that the bidder appears to be the high bidder, and is green, when View my bids is clicked.

I tried this a couple of times, always below the proxy, and the last bid, even though unsuccessful, always appears green in the view my bids list and says High Bid.
